picturesque, cool and windy wonderfully wild at times, this was early spring,and I'm no beach lover, but a good walk along length. Transport via bus is very good, worth getting a roaming 7 day card, 25e for as much travel and often as you want, 10 trips and its paid for, the rest is bonus. plenty of towns Sites and cities to visit. avoid the 17.00-18.00 tme, its gridlock, but if you cool about that and don't mind 'sardines' on the local bus, its ok and plenty to look out for ready for the following day. Plenty of expats have settled here, so no shortage of guidance and advice. No shortage of local shops and small supermarkets to use if you have a kitchen available, Wellbies is probably choice in the town itself, a very good Lidl just outside, but accessible by bus on your daytrips..

St Paul's Bay is a very touristy part of Malta, which provides excellent value for money if a little less traditional. However, the public transport and hire car options on Malta (which is a very small island - driving to most places takes under 30 minutes) make this an excellent base to explore from. The bars, restaurants and coastal areas of St Paul's Bay provide a wide choice for all tastes and wallets. Swimming beaches and running routes are easily accessible. The classic car museum and aquarium offer interesting activities should you wish to pay for something, otherwise a cheap and interesting holiday can be had here without breaking the bank. The promenade is safe and easy for a stroll to look out to sea or spot a classic/super car (whilst we were there we saw several Mercedes, Porsche and an Aston Martin) or head to safe swimming areas - pretty well suited if you like triathlon training as there are bike hire shops around here too.

Lots of restaurants, some on the beachfront. We really enjoyed the Travellers Rest - good food, great value and service. Easy access to bus depot for trips to Valetta and Mdina. We did lots of walking along the coast.
Definitely not a beach holiday destination as the coastline is very rocky with only a couple of very small patches of sand. Certainly not suitable for children.
